Hands-on Videos Leak Google Pixel 9a: New Flat Design, 48MP Camera, 5,100mAh Battery Unveiled

The Google Pixel 9a has been fully leaked in hands-on videos ahead of its anticipated March 19 launch, showcasing notable upgrades that could strengthen Google’s position in the competitive smartphone market. With a flat-edged design, a 48MP camera, and an increased 5,100mAh battery, the Pixel 9a appears to target mid-range consumers looking for premium features at a competitive price. Google’s hardware division has been expanding in recent years, with its smartphone lineup playing a key role in complementing its Android ecosystem and AI-driven advancements. These improvements could help Google capture more market share in a segment where competition from Samsung and Apple remains intense. If Google can maintain an aggressive pricing strategy, the increased specifications could lead to stronger sales and potentially boost investor confidence in Alphabet Inc. ($GOOGL).

The Pixel 9a’s hardware improvements signal Google’s ongoing commitment to leveraging its AI capabilities and Tensor chipset to differentiate its smartphone lineup. The new 48MP sensor likely enhances computational photography features, which have been a selling point for Pixel devices. Additionally, the larger battery capacity suggests extended usage times, which has become a key factor in consumer purchasing decisions. Google’s focus on hardware also highlights its push into the vertically integrated mobile market, much like Apple, aiming to create a seamless user experience that ties deeply into Android and AI-powered services such as Google Assistant and Bard. This strategy aligns with a broader industry trend, where major tech companies blur the lines between hardware, software, and AI ecosystems to drive user engagement and increase services-based revenue.

From a market perspective, Google’s expansion in smartphones impacts not only its own stock but also key suppliers and semiconductor companies involved in its hardware production. Companies producing chipsets, displays, and camera sensors could see increased demand if the Pixel 9a garners significant sales traction. Notably, Google’s reliance on its Tensor chipset highlights the ongoing trend of smartphone makers reducing dependency on traditional suppliers such as Qualcomm. Nvidia ($NVDA), which is heavily invested in AI chips, could also benefit in the long run from Google’s increasing focus on AI integration in its devices. Meanwhile, Samsung Electronics ($SSNLF), which has historically been involved in Pixel smartphone manufacturing, could also see indirect benefits if Google ramps up production volume.

Overall, the Pixel 9a’s early leaks paint a picture of a device that could strengthen Google’s presence in the mid-range smartphone space, offering consumers a balance between affordability and high-end features. As the smartphone market sees continued innovation in AI-powered software and battery efficiencies, Google’s push with this model could serve as an important step in expanding its hardware strategy. Investors will likely monitor Alphabet’s upcoming earnings reports and smartphone sales figures to assess the broader financial impact of Google’s hardware expansion. If the Pixel 9a performs well commercially, it could reinforce Alphabet’s long-term commitment to integrating AI with hardware—a move that aligns with broader market trends shaping the future of consumer technology.
